To program your Spectrum remote to a Hisense TV, start by turning on the TV and the remote. Then, press and hold the “TV” button on the remote and the “OK” button together for 3 seconds.

Once the red LED light blinks twice, enter the code 11758 using the number keys on the remote. Press the “Power” button and check if the TV turns off. If it does, the remote is programmed successfully. If you’ve recently purchased a Hisense TV and are a Spectrum subscriber, you may want to program your Spectrum remote to control the TV.

Auto-search Method For Setup

After you have prepared the Spectrum remote, it’s time to utilize the auto-search method for setting up the remote with your Hisense TV. The auto-search method allows the remote to automatically find the correct programming code for your TV. Follow these steps:

  1. Press and Hold: Press and hold the “Program” button on your Spectrum remote until the LED light turns on.
  2. TV Button: Press and hold the “TV” button while aiming the remote at your Hisense TV.
  3. Release Buttons: Once the LED light flashes, release both the “Program” and “TV” buttons.
  4. Auto-search: The remote will start the auto-search process, cycling through programming codes until it finds the one that works with your TV.
  5. Confirmation: Once the TV responds to the remote’s commands, press the “OK” button to confirm the setup.

Troubleshooting Common Issues

If you encounter issues with your Spectrum remote not working with your Hisense TV, check the following:

  • Ensure the remote has fresh batteries and they are properly inserted.
  • Make sure the remote is in ‘TV’ mode, and not ‘Cable’ or ‘AUX’ mode.
  • Verify that your Hisense TV is powered on and within range of the remote.
  • Try resetting the remote by removing the batteries for 30 seconds and reinserting them.

What Should I Do If The Spectrum Remote Codes Don’t Work For My Hisense Tv?

If the Spectrum remote codes don’t work for your Hisense TV, try programming the remote using the automatic code search feature. Press and hold the “TV” and “Select” buttons on the remote, then enter “991”. Point the remote at the TV and slowly alternate between pressing the “Power” and “Select” buttons until the TV turns off.

Once the TV turns off, press the “Select” button to save the code.
